Crow’s feet are the vibrant lines that extend from the external edges of your eyes, primarily brought on by smiling and scrunching up your eyes. Every single time you grin, scrunch up your eyes, or blink, the delicate skin surrounding your eyes folds momentarily. In younger skin, these folds go away completely when your face loosens up due to the fact that collagen and elastin fibers supply structure and bounce-back ability. There are mineral formulas that reflect UV rays and chemical solutions that enable the skin to soak up the rays but dissipate them as heat. Broad-spectrum sunscreens shield your skin from both UVA and UVB rays.

One factor this occurs is because of a reduction in the amount of hyaluronic acid being generated in the skin. This is a moisture-binding substance that surrounds the skin cells and provides the skin its smooth, youthful look. This decline triggers the skin to shed its full, strong feel, and it becomes a lot more susceptible to creasing and deep creases.

Popular locations for great lines go to the edges of the eyes (crow’s feet), in between the brows (the 11’s) and out of the edges of the mouth (nasolabial folds up or laugh lines). Nasolabial folds can appear as great lines, yet may likewise become lax, sagging skin, which triggers a thickness to the mid-to-low face and with time can produce jowls. With duplicated expressions making the facial muscular tissues contract and launch over the years, great lines will undoubtedly establish, followed by creases.
